Abstract
Systems, methods, and apparatus are provided for automated identification of signals and devices in a wireless communications spectrum, by identifying sources of signal emission in the spectrum by automatically detecting signals, analyzing signals, comparing signal data to historical and reference data, creating corresponding signal profiles, and automatically identifying signals and devices, comparing and storing data from a multiplicity of units and automatically generating reports for a wireless communications spectrum in near real time.

12. An apparatus for providing advanced analytics relating to a wireless communications spectrum comprising:
-
a housing, a graphic user interface (GUI) of a display, at least one processor and memory, and sensors, all constructed and configured for sensing and measuring wireless communications signals, and for displaying sensed and measured data, including baseline data and changes in state from the baseline data from signal emitting devices in the wireless communication spectrum; wherein the apparatus is operable to automatically and independently analyze the sensed and measured data to identify the baseline data and changes in state in near real time, without requiring connection to a remote server computer or a remote database; wherein the apparatus is operable for automatically generating reports viewable on the GUI of the display on the apparatus, the reports including information resulting from the advanced analytics in near real time; a static database comprising hardware parameters, environment parameters and terrain data to calculate signal degradation data for identifying the signal emitting devices. - View Dependent Claims (13, 14, 15, 16, 17, 18, 19, 20, 21, 22, 23, 24)

25. A method for providing advanced analytics relating to a wireless communications spectrum comprising the steps of:
-
providing an apparatus having a housing, at least one processor and memory, and sensors and receivers, constructed and configured for sensing and measuring wireless communications signals from signal emitting devices in a spectrum associated with wireless communications; wherein the apparatus is operable to automatically and independently analyze the sensed and measured wireless communications signals to identify sensed and measured data, including baseline data and changes in state in near real time, without requiring connection to a remote server computer or a remote database; the apparatus; automatically scanning the spectrum to identify open space for an allotted amount of time between a minimum of about 15 minutes up to about 30 days automatically obtaining information in the form of a listing or a report of all frequencies in a frequency range associated with the spectrum; plotting a line and/or graph chart showing power and bandwidth activity in the spectrum; setting frequencies based on frequency rules actionable by the processor or processors so that only predetermined frequencies are plotted; automatically identifying the baseline data and the changes in state within the spectrum based upon activity over time and frequency; automatically generating reports of the advanced analytics in near real time, and for displaying resulting data and the reports; calculating signal degradation data using information on hardware parameters, environment parameters and terrain data contained in a static database in the apparatus. - View Dependent Claims (26, 27, 28, 29, 30)
